wt.introspection
Class CriteriaDescriptor

java.lang.Object
  extended bywt.introspection.CriteriaDescriptor
All Implemented Interfaces:
Serializable

public class CriteriaDescriptor
extends Object
implements Serializable

CriteriaDescriptor supplies meta-data information for criteria applied to a pair of tables.

Supported API: false

Extendable: false

See Also:
ColumnDescriptor, WTIntrospector, ClassInfo, LinkInfo, Serialized Form

Field Summary
private  String columnName1
           
private  String columnName2
           
private  String comparator
           
private static int DEBUG_LEVEL
           
static String EQUAL
           
private  String tableName1
           
private  String tableName2
           
 
Constructor Summary
CriteriaDescriptor(String table_name1, String table_name2, String column_name1, String column_name2)
           
CriteriaDescriptor(String table_name1, String table_name2, String column_name1, String column_name2, String comparedWith)
           
 
Method Summary
 String getColumnName1()
          Answer my columnName1
 String getColumnName2()
          Answer my columnName2
 String getOperator()
          Answer my Operator
 String getTableName1()
          Answer my tableName1
 String getTableName2()
          Answer my tableName2
 
Methods inherited from class java.lang.Object
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ait
 

Field Detail

DEBUG_LEVEL

private static final int DEBUG_LEVEL
See Also:
Constant Field Values

EQUAL

public static final String EQUAL
See Also:
Constant Field Values

tableName1

private String tableName1

tableName2

private String tableName2

columnName1

private String columnName1

columnName2

private String columnName2

comparator

private String comparator
Constructor Detail

CriteriaDescriptor

public CriteriaDescriptor(String table_name1,
                          String table_name2,
                          String column_name1,
                          String column_name2)

CriteriaDescriptor

public CriteriaDescriptor(String table_name1,
                          String table_name2,
                          String column_name1,
                          String column_name2,
                          String comparedWith)
Method Detail

getColumnName1

public String getColumnName1()
Answer my columnName1

Returns:
columnName1

getColumnName2

public String getColumnName2()
Answer my columnName2

Returns:
columnName2

getOperator

public String getOperator()
Answer my Operator

Returns:
operator

getTableName1

public String getTableName1()
Answer my tableName1

Returns:
tableName1

getTableName2

public String getTableName2()
Answer my tableName2

Returns:
tableName2